Taxonomic Notes:
|
Most authorites accept that Trichosurus vulpecula includes T. arnhemensis and T. johnstonii. T. arnhemensis is considered to be a subspecies of T. vulpecula, while T. johnstonii is considered to be the same as T. vulpecula vulpecula - see Kerle et al. 1991. Australian Journal of Zoology 39: 313-331.
